Yda Addis's Wild Tales & Mysteries were written and published from 1880 to 1893, before she disappeared in 1902. This collection represents an evolution of relationships between the sexes. Where the early stories show women not aggressive, nor physically violent, yet psychologically clever. However, as Addis matures, as a writer and an individual, gradually her female protagonists become stronger and then murderous. In the last story her protagonist through a moment of rage tears apart her rival.
